Quick Summary

Expert armorer Chad Albrecht's autopsy of a Black Rain Ordnance SPEC15 AR-15 revealed critical failures including a 0.089" oversized gas port, a loose carrier key, an undersized magwell, and a short buffer spring. These issues cause severe over-gassing and mechanical damage, leading the rifle to 'beat itself apart.'

Frequently Asked Questions

What are the common failure points identified in the Black Rain Ordnance SPEC15 autopsy?

Key failures include an oversized gas port (0.089"), a loose carrier key, an undersized magwell, a short buffer spring, and rough chamber surfaces causing brass frosting. These issues lead to over-gassing and mechanical damage.

How does an oversized gas port affect an AR-15's performance?

An oversized gas port causes severe over-gassing, leading to excessive recoil, violent cycling, premature wear on components like the buffer tube and bolt carrier, and potential damage to the lower receiver from carrier key strikes.

What is the significance of an undersized magazine well on an AR-15?

An undersized magazine well can cause reliability issues by preventing standard USGI magazines from seating correctly, potentially leading to feeding failures and malfunctions during operation.

What tools are essential for diagnosing AR-15 component failures like those in the SPEC15 autopsy?

Essential tools include headspace gauges, gas port gauges, magwell gauges, BCG efficiency testers, feeler gauges, and standard armorer's tools for disassembly and inspection.
